  • Abstract; ; A search for a heavy pseudoscalar Higgs boson, A, decaying to a 125 GeV Higgs boson h and a Z boson is presented. The h boson is identified via its decay to a pair of tau leptons, while the Z boson is identified via its decay to a pair of electrons or muons. The search targets the production of the A boson via the gluon-gluon fusion process, gg → A, and in association with bottom quarks, ; $$text{b}overline{text{b}}text{A }$$; . The analysis uses a data sample corresponding to an integrated luminosity of 138 fb; 1 collected with the CMS detector at the CERN LHC in proton-proton collisions at a centre-of-mass energy of ; $$sqrt{s}=13$$; TeV. Constraints are set on the product of the cross sections of the A production mechanisms and the A → Zh decay branching fraction. The observed (expected) upper limit at 95% confidence level ranges from 0.049 (0.060) pb to 1.02 (0.79) pb for the gg → A process and from 0.053 (0.059) pb to 0.79 (0.61) pb for the ; $$text{b}overline{text{b}}text{A }$$; process in the probed range of the A boson mass, m; A, from 225 GeV to 1 TeV. The results of the search are used to constrain parameters within the ; $${text{M}}_{text{h},text{EFT}}^{125}$$; benchmark scenario of the minimal supersymmetric extension of the standard model. Values of tan β below 2.2 are excluded in this scenario at 95% confidence level for all m; A values in the range from 225 to 350 GeV.
